Bounty of the Big Lake: Fish Cookery
                        
                            Instructor:
                            Karalyn Littlefield
                        
                    
                Course Overview
We may spend a lot of time enjoying the gift of Lake Superior’s beauty from the shore or from a vessel, but how often do we think of what gifts of delicious food ingredients dwell below the surface? In this class, we will discover different species of fish that thrive in the lake while using fish as our main ingredient in an exploration of cooking methods from around the world. Our creations will depend on the fish that is available. Expect dishes such as Pescado a la Veracruszana, cedar plank baked fish, or smoked fish spread. We will taste each dish and discuss appropriate side dishes.
